主机...在连接到在线MySQL数据库时,ODBC连接中不允许出错

sql*_*ild 5 mysql odbc database-connection dsn

我已经下载了MySQL ODBC Connector 5.1.现在我正在尝试设置DSN.但我得到错误:

Connection Failed : [HY000] [MySQL] [ODBC 5.1 Driver]Host '117.x.x.x' is not allowed to connect to this MySQL server

我的服务器URL是server.myweb.com - 这个名字输入TCP/IP服务器,端口= 3306.

我还输入了用户名和密码,这是我打开www.myweb.com/cpanel时输入的用户名和密码

这是版本问题吗?我的服务器上的MySQL版本是否也应该是5.1,即ODBC之一?

请帮忙.

小智 6

运行MySQL Workbench并登录

转到用户和权限

选择用户和更改限制连接到主机匹配%

并保存更改


Dev*_*art 1

这不是版本或 ODBC 问题。此错误表明没有指定主机名的用户。在 MySQL 参考中阅读更多信息 - http://dev.mysql.com/doc/refman/5.1/en/grant.html#grant-accounts-passwords